How Modern Systems Work: Simplicity Meets Smart Tech
Think of these systems as "energy piggy banks" - store surplus solar power during the day, use it when needed. Modern solutions feature:
- Lithium-ion batteries (90% efficiency)
- Smart load management
- Weather-responsive operation

Choosing Your System: 3 Must-Check Features
- Cycle Life: Look for 4,000+ charge cycles
- Scalability: Easy capacity upgrades
- Local Support: 24/7 technical assistance
Pro Tip:
Match battery capacity to your daily usage - most Samarkand homes find 8-12kWh systems ideal for balancing cost and performance.

Quick Comparison: Popular Configurations
| System Size | Homes Supported | Backup Duration |
|---|---|---|
| 5kW/10kWh | 2-3 room house | 18-24 hours |
| 10kW/20kWh | 4-5 room villa | 36-48 hours |

FAQ: Samarkand Energy Storage Basics
Q: How long do systems typically last?
A: Quality systems operate 10-15 years with proper maintenance.
Q: Can I expand capacity later?
A: Yes, modular designs allow gradual upgrades as needs grow.
Q: What about extreme temperatures?
A: Modern batteries handle -20°C to 50°C - perfect for our continental climate.
